Nov 12, 2019 · Rising sea expected to swallow much of Lincolnshire by 2050. Just some of the Lincolnshire land projected to be below annual flood level in 2050. Photo: Climate Central. Large parts of Lincolnshire land could be at risk of coastal flooding from climate-driven sea level rise by 2050, according to new research.
